JOB SUMMARY:

The City of Birmingham is seeking well-qualified Recreation Center Directors to oversee the planning, implementation, and administration of recreational programs and facilities. Incumbents establish policies, procedures, and guidelines for athletic programs, leagues, and special events; develop and monitor departmental budgets; and oversee the maintenance and inventory of citywide parks and recreational facilities. Recreation Center Directors also supervise and develop subordinate staff by providing training, guidance, and performance feedback. In addition, they collaborate with the public, city officials, and media representatives to promote Parks and Recreation programs, special events, and community engagement initiatives.

TYPICAL JOB DUTIES:

  • Prepares, monitors, and administers departmental or organizational budget by reviewing spending trends, expenditure reports, analyzing financial data and ensuring expenditures are within annual budgetary limits.

  • Communicates and interacts with various groups of people (e.g., public, recreation center patrons, city officials, media outlets) to inform and promote parks and recreation activities and special events and to answer questions, handle concerns, and gather feedback.

  • Develops and implements policies, procedures, and guidelines for the Recreation Center and its associated programs and events by staying abreast of best practices in the parks and recreation industry and conferring with staff to ensure that operations are conducted in a safe and efficient manner that meet the needs of the community.

  • Ensures the inspection and maintenance activities of recreational facilities and equipment by ensuring vehicles are maintained, completing work orders, and reporting maintenance issues to ensure a safe and operational working environment.

  • Oversees the day-to-day operations and management of a Recreation Center by meeting with staff to coordinate activities, and providing assistance to community members and staff to ensure the safe and efficient operations of facilities.

  • Participates in classes, activities, and other programs by serving as a class instructor, game official, etc. in order to facilitate a variety of activities when no other staff is available to lead or prep for activities.

  • Plans, schedules, and oversees Recreation Center events and programs, including recreational programs, sports leagues, special events, etc. by working with various staff and following established policies and procedures in order to ensure services provided by the Recreation Center meet the needs of the community.

  • Supervises staff by assigning and distributing work, directing staff in their job duties, monitoring progress of work, providing feedback and/or training.
